The Mass Sosseh Football Club is a football club from Banjul , the capital of the West African state of Gambia . The club played in the highest league in Gambian football. The greatest success of the club was winning the 1995 cup competition ( GFA Cup ) in the final against Steve Biko Football Club . In the 1999 final against Wallidan Banjul, Mass Sosseh lost.

history

From 1990 to 1997 the club was coached by Alagie Sarr . Before the 1994/95 season, the Bombada Football Club and Joggifans Football Club merged to form the Mass Sosseh Football Club.

basketball

In addition to the football department, Mass Sosseh now plays successfully with a basketball team in the Gambian basketball league .
